A Comprehensive Guide to Replacing Lost Car Keys
Losing car keys is a common ordeal that can happen to anyone. It can be bothersome, stressful, and in some cases financially taxing. When faced with the problem of changing lost car keys, understanding the various alternatives available can make the procedure smoother and less daunting. This article looks into different methods for replacing car keys, crucial actions to take upon losing them, and regularly asked questions to assist individuals through this difficult scenario.
Understanding the Types of Car Keys
Before going over the techniques of replacement, it is necessary to comprehend the different types of car keys offered today. Here's a breakdown:
Type of Car KeyDescriptionTraditional KeyA fundamental metal key that runs a mechanical lock.Transponder KeyContains a chip that interacts with the car's ignition.Remote Key FobIncludes buttons to unlock/lock doors and often begins the car.Smart KeyEnables keyless entry and ignition with distance sensors.Actions to Take After Losing Your Car Keys

Techniques of Replacing Lost Car Keys
As soon as you've exhausted all choices for discovering your keys, it's time to think about replacement. Here are some techniques to check out:
1. Contact a Locksmith
Locksmith professionals can typically replicate traditional keys and, oftentimes, can configure transponder and remote keys. Here's what you need to do:
Find a Reputable Locksmith: Look for reviews online or ask for regional recommendations.Supply Vehicle Information: Have your Vehicle Identification Number (VIN) and any essential documentation ready.Get a Quote: Before case, request for an estimate of the overall cost.2. Dealer Replacement
Car dealerships can supply key replacement services, specifically for more contemporary automobiles equipped with advanced security systems. The process normally includes:
Vehicle Identification: You will require to provide the VIN and other identifying information.Confirmation of Ownership: Be prepared to show evidence that you own the vehicle.Costs: This approach can be the most pricey, as dealership prices often include programs and parts.3. Do it yourself Methods
For some older models where the keys are more simple, individuals may choose for a diy method. This choice is riskier and requires a thorough understanding of how your car's locking mechanisms work. Consider:
Online Resources: Research the kind of key your car requires and any available replacement options online.Retail Options: Retailers like auto parts stores might use key duplication services for standard car keys.4. Insurance coverage Coverage
It's worth examining your cheap car keys replacement insurance coverage. Some policies consist of coverage for lost keys, which can significantly minimize the monetary problem of replacement. Think about:
Review Your Coverage: Look for particular stipulations associated with key replacement.Claim Process: If covered, comprehend the procedure for suing.Costs of Replacing Lost Car Keys
The cost of changing lost car keys can differ commonly depending upon numerous factors. Here's a breakdown of potential expenses:
MethodEstimated CostLocksmith professional₤ 50 - ₤ 200Dealership₤ 150 - ₤ 500Do It Yourself Key Replacement₤ 10 - ₤ 50 (fundamental key)Insurance DeductiblesVaries by policy
Note: Prices can vary based on your location, the complexity of the key, and local market rates.
Often Asked Questions (FAQs)1. Can I drive my car without keys?
The majority of contemporary vehicles have security systems that avoid operation without the appropriate key. It's finest to concentrate on a replacement.
2. How long does it take to replace lost car keys?
The time frame can differ. A locksmith might be able to help you on the same day, while car dealerships may take several days, particularly if they need to purchase parts.
3. Will changing my car key affect my vehicle's warranty?
Normally, changing keys should not impact your vehicle's service warranty, however it's a great idea to inspect with your producer simply to be sure.
4. What should I do if my keys are taken?
If you think your keys have actually been stolen, call your regional authorities and consider altering your vehicle's locks or reprogramming the electronic systems for security.
